NeWSprint software offers Sun customers convenient PostScript (R) language compatible printing for Solaris-based systems. Installed on a network workstation or server, NeWSprint makes it easy for users to share printing resources, and provides other workstation, PC, and Macintosh (R) users with easy access to a powerful SPARC-based printing solution. Along with PostScript, NeWSprint also supports Sun Raster, TIFF, and ASCII file formats. Description --------------------- --------- ----------- NPT-2.5S N/C NeWSprint 2.5 Special Upgrade HARDWARE AND SOFTWARE CONSIDERATIONS ------------------------------------ o Supports any Sun SPARC-processor based system running Solaris 2.1 and later Solaris 2.x releases. o Supports all Sun printers including SPARCprinter, NeWSprinter (TM) 20, and the X1130A S-Bus board, plus HP LaserJet (R) II & III series laser printers, DeskJet (R), DeskJet+, and DeskJet 500 series ink jet printers. QUESTIONS AND ANSWERS --------------------- Q. Does NeWSprint 2.5 run on Solaris 1.x? A. No, NeWSprint 2.5 is for Solaris 2.1 and later Solaris 2.x releases. Q. Does NeWSprint 2.1 support Solaris 2.x? A. No, NeWSprint 2.1 is for Solaris 1.x only. Q. How long will NeWSprint 2.5 continue as an unbundled-only product? A. Both NeWSprint 2.5 and NeWSprint 2.1 will begin shipping bundled with every Sun printer around May, 1993. (Now only NeWSprint 2.1 is bundled.) Both will also remain available as unbundled products.
